首页/外网加速器/利用VPN实现远程唤醒(Wake-on-LAN)的实践与安全考量

利用VPN实现远程唤醒(Wake-on-LAN)的实践与安全考量

在现代企业网络和家庭办公环境中,远程访问设备已成为一项基本需求,尤其当用户需要在非工作时间远程启动一台关机状态的计算机以执行任务时,远程唤醒(Wake-on-LAN,简称WoL)技术便显得尤为重要,传统WoL依赖局域网(LAN)广播包,无法跨网络使用,这时,通过虚拟私人网络(VPN)来实现远程唤醒,成为一种高效且实用的解决方案,本文将详细介绍如何借助VPN完成远程唤醒,并探讨其中的安全风险与最佳实践。

理解WoL的基本原理是关键,WoL是一种允许网络接口卡(NIC)在低功耗状态下监听特定“魔包”(Magic Packet)的硬件功能,该魔包是一个包含目标MAC地址的UDP广播数据包,一旦被接收,NIC会触发系统从休眠或关机状态中唤醒,但问题在于,这个广播包只能在本地网络内传播,无法穿越路由器或防火墙,若想从外网唤醒家中或办公室的PC,就必须借助一个中间通道——即通过建立安全、稳定的VPN连接,使远程客户端能将魔包发送到目标主机所在的局域网内部。

实现步骤如下:第一步,在目标主机上启用BIOS/UEFI中的Wake-on-LAN选项,并确保操作系统(如Windows或Linux)中也启用了相关设置(例如Windows电源管理中的“允许此设备唤醒计算机”),第二步,在路由器上配置端口转发规则(通常为UDP 9或UDP 7),将来自公网的魔包请求转发至目标主机的IP地址,第三步,部署并配置一个可靠的VPN服务(如OpenVPN、WireGuard或商业方案如ZeroTier),这样,远程用户只需连接到公司或家庭网络的VPN,即可像身处本地一样发送魔包。

值得注意的是,虽然这种方法有效,但也存在显著安全隐患,如果魔包未加密或认证机制缺失,攻击者可能伪造魔包,非法唤醒目标设备,甚至发起DoS攻击,若路由器端口转发配置不当,可能会暴露内部网络服务,部分防火墙或ISP会阻止UDP广播包,导致唤醒失败。

为此,推荐采取以下安全措施:1)使用强身份验证的VPN(如双因素认证);2)仅开放必要端口(避免全开放UDP 9);3)限制魔包来源IP(例如只允许已知VPN网段);4)定期更新固件和系统补丁;5)使用专用的IoT设备或NAS作为唤醒代理,减少主服务器暴露面。

结合VPN与WoL技术,能够极大提升远程管理灵活性,尤其适用于远程运维、自动化脚本执行等场景,但必须平衡便利性与安全性,遵循最小权限原则,合理配置网络策略,才能真正实现高效又安全的远程唤醒能力,对于网络工程师来说,这不仅是技术实践,更是对网络安全架构设计的一次重要考验。

利用VPN实现远程唤醒(Wake-on-LAN)的实践与安全考量

本文转载自互联网,如有侵权,联系删除